Daily timeframeHeadquartered within the basic materials sector, Ero Copper Corp. focuses on Copper services and products. Ero Copper Corp. engages in the exploration, development, and production of mining projects in Brazil. Valued at $2.52B, ERO is a mid-cap name in its sector. Its flagship asset includes Caraíba operations that comprise the production and sale of copper concentrates located in Bahia State, Brazil, as well as gold and silver produced and sold as by-products.

Cash vs Debt
The company holds $91.2M in cash, though total debt stands at $603.4M. This level of leverage is common in the industry but worth monitoring as interest rate conditions evolve. Annual free cash flow of $46.8M supports ongoing capital allocation decisions and provides a cushion against unexpected expenses or downturns. ROE of 32.5% points to exceptionally high capital efficiency, indicating how much profit the company produces per dollar of shareholder equity. Return on assets of 10.6% further supports the picture of efficient asset utilization. Revenue has grown from $426.4M (2022) to $785.8M (2025), reflecting a 84% increase over the period.
Ero Copper Corp.'s elevated beta suggests the stock experiences more pronounced price movements than the overall market, which increases both upside potential and downside risk. Ero Copper Corp. carries a heavier debt load relative to its cash position, which introduces financial risk that investors should weigh.
